Microbial & Mold Remediation Contractor Scope of Work & Legal Permitting Authority
Mold remediation specialists isolate fungal growth, remove contaminated drywall, run HEPA negative air machines, and apply EPA registered fungicides.
Defined Authorized Scope of Construction:
Containment barrier construction, drywall removal, crawlspace encapsulation, air scrubber filtration, and post-remediation clearance testing.
Mandatory Experience Prerequisites
IICRC Applied Microbial Remediation Technician (AMRT) certification, containment isolation, antimicrobial fogging protocols
Required Insurance Policy Endorsements
Fungi & Bacteria (Mold) Liability Extension, Care Custody & Control, Tools Floater
